FINANCIAL REPORTING COUNCIL OF NIGERIA ACT
Section 33: Establishment of Fund of the Council.
(1) The Council shall establish and maintain a fund into which shall be paid all incomes accruing from annual levies charged from-
(a) every registered professional, not less than N5,000.00 annually;
(b) every publicly quoted company, an amount based on its market capitalization, annually as follows:
(i) an amount equal to 0.1% of market capitalization or N250,000.00 whichever is lower, where the market capitalization of a company is not more than N1 Billion;
(ii) an amount equal to 0.04% of market capitalization or N2,000,000.00 whichever is lower, where the market capitalization of a company is greater than N1.00 billion but not more than N500 billion; and
(iii) N5,000,000.00 only, where the market capitalization of a company is greater than N500 billion.
(c) every public interest entity other than those covered by paragraph (b), an amount based on its annual turnover as follows:
(i) N5,000.00, where the annual turnover of the entity is not less than N25 million but not more than N50 million;
(ii) N20,000.00, where the annual turnover of the entity is greater than N50 million but not more than N500 million;
(iii) N50,000.00, where the annual turnover of the entity is greater than N500 million but not more than N1 billion;
(iv) N100,000.00, where the annual turnover of the entity is greater than N1.00 billion but not more than N10 billion; and
(v) N1,000,000.00, where the annual turnover of an entity is greater than N10 billion.
(d) budgetary allocations and subventions from the Federal Government;
(e) fines and penalties imposed by the Council;
(f) fees charged for services rendered by the Council;
(g) rents, fees and other internally generated revenues from services provided by the Council;
(h) gift, loans, grant-in-aid from national, bilateral and multilateral organizations and agencies; and
(i) all other sums accruing to the Council from time-to-time.
(2) Where a person fails to pay the levy charged in accordance with sub-section (1) as and when due, the person shall :
(a) pay a penalty equivalent to 10% of the amount due for every month of default cumulatively for up to ten months;
(b) thereafter, if still in default, the defaulting person shall be prosecuted and if convicted shall be liable to a fine of not more than 3 times the amount due plus all accrued penalties for default charged by the Council; and
(c) in addition, in the case of a company, the chief executive officer of the company shall be liable to a fine of not more than N500,000.00 or imprisonment for a term not exceeding 6 months.
